Academic Advisor

Southeastern Oklahoma State University's Online and Distance Learning Department invites applications for the position of Academic Advisor.

SUMMARY

The Academic Advisor for the Online and Distance Advising Center will work with new and current undergraduate and/or graduate students matriculating with the University in one of the online Academic Partnerships' programs. This position will work with students and faculty advisors to identify academic options, choose academic strategies, and generally achieve academic success. This position acts as a student resource for academic information and decision-making strategies, assisting students with advisement and enrollment and serving as a liaison for students to assist with questions regarding financial aid, billing, and any aspect of the educational experience at Southeastern. This position will work with other campus offices/departments including the Learning Center, Student Support Services, Career Management Center, Center for Instructional Design and Technology, and Library to assist with academic support activities. This position reports to Director of the Center for Student Success.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

Onboarding

  • Communicates with prospective students regarding transfer evaluation, program acceptance, and graduation requirements.
  • Creates an individualized degree plan for each student and assures plan is on file/in Colleague Self-Service.
  • Identifies admissions and financial aid problems for new and current students and assists them with resolution of these problems.
  • Ensures students understand how to navigate Colleague Self-Service and Canvas online classroom.
  • For admitted students seeking to transfer credits, sends a copy of the student's transcript(s), course description(s), and prior course syllabus/syllabi to the program coordinator/director for review and/or approval. Informs the students of the decision and memorializes all communication.
  • Ensures matriculated students receive information on program, steps in registration, and other support/student services.

Enrollment Services

  • Provides advising services for new and current students including assistance with planning and registration.
  • Memorializes all communication with students regarding enrollment, matriculation, and other enrollment-related activities.
  • Evaluates all assigned students' progress toward degree completion each semester.
  • Develop and maintain tracking system for student advisees. Develop intervention strategies accordingly.
  • Collaborates with faculty to ensure degree plans and program guidelines/requirements materials are current.
  • Provides/assists departments with degree clearance documentation.
  • Each semester proactively communicates with all assigned students to support continued enrollment.

Concierge Services

  • Provides timely response to students requesting support.
  • Serves as a resource to students and an advocate in helping navigate University systems.
  • Provides basic, front-line Colleague financial aid and business services support to students.
  • Assists in reintegration steps for students to complete their degrees.
  • Works with departments including Learning Center, SSS, CIDT, and Library as well as faculty to assist with development and implementation of academic support activities for students.

Reporting

  • Maintains and updates student contact and registration records and student completion report to Director of Center for Student Success, academic departments, and administration.
  • Assists academic departments with expected enrollment reports.
  • Provides activity and completion reports to academic departments and administration as requested.

Other

  • Works with Registrar and external partners to identify non-completers and establish reintegration plan.
  • Serves as department liaison for transfer evaluation and program acceptance.
  • Supports other professional advisors as needed.
  • Assists faculty with resolving course wait list issues.
  • Participates in divisional and departmental professional development training sessions.
  • Adjusts office hours in non-traditional times (past 5:00pm or on weekends) as needed to meet student demand during peak enrollment times.
  • Other duties as assigned by the Director of the Center for Student Success.

MINIMUM EDUCATION, TRAINING, AND EXPERIENCE

REQUIRED: Bachelor's degree. Understanding of the needs of incoming students. Familiarity with non-traditional students and online learning. Knowledge of University services including financial aid, degree completion activities, and academic support programs. Excellent computer skills.

PREFERRED: 2-3 years' experience working with college age and/or adult students. Past experience in academic support/retention programs and high degree of familiarity with SE support systems.

Founded in 1909 as a teachers' college, Southeastern Oklahoma State University continues the strong tradition of producing outstanding educators for southeast Oklahoma and north Texas. Student enrollment is approximately 6,000 students and the campus is situated in rural Oklahoma. The main campus is located in Durant, Oklahoma, which is 90 miles north of Dallas, Texas, and 150 miles southeast of Oklahoma City. The community is close to Lake Texoma and the Choctaw Casino Resort. Southeastern Oklahoma State University continues to be among the nation's most affordable universities according to the U. S. News & World Report's America's Best colleges.

Southeastern offers a comprehensive benefits package including university paid health, vision, life insurance, long term disability, retirement contributions to Oklahoma Teachers Retirement System, as well as a tuition waiver for employees and spouse/dependents who wish to enroll at Southeastern. Southeastern offers 24 paid holidays per fiscal year and has a generous leave package including annual/vacation leave, sick leave, personal leave, and birthday leave. In addition to the SE paid benefits, there are many voluntary products available to employees such as 403(b), Health Savings Account, Flexible Spending Account, dental, short term disability, dependent life insurance and a variety of ancillary benefits.
